SQL Server2008应用开发案例解析

SQL Server2008应用开发案例解析 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:赵斌
出品人:
页数:576
译者:
出版时间:2009-6
价格:78.00元
装帧:
isbn号码:9787030244574
丛书系列:
图书标签:
  • sql
  • haoshu
  • SQL Server 2008
  • 应用开发
  • 案例
  • 数据库
  • 编程
  • 开发技术
  • SQL
  • 案例分析
  • 技术教程
  • 实战
想要找书就要到 本本书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《SQL Server2008应用开发案例解析》以案例为驱动,没有单纯枯燥地去讲解数据库的基本概念和SQL编程,而是通过16个实际的数据库设计和开发案例,来使读者快速全面深入地掌握SQL Server 2008的管理和开发技术。《SQL Server2008应用开发案例解析》共18章,内容包括SQL Server 2008安装、T-SQL语言、数据库、数据表、约束、视图、存储过程、触发器、索引、用户权限、创建数据库自动化执行脚本、数据库设计、SQL Server 2008与XML、SQL Server 2008数据库性能测试及优化、FTL与Integration Service、Reporting Services、Analysis Services、数据库试题集锦等。《SQL Server2008应用开发案例解析》每章首先会给读者提出一个实际的项目案例,引导读者去分析其解决方案;然后再通过对具体技术细节的详细讲解,使读者全面掌握实现该项目案例的所有技术;最后在本章的结尾,会给出该项目案例的完整解决方案。这样通过“实践-理论实践”的循环学习模式,使得广大读者能够在学习理论知识的同时,也积累了实际的数据库项目经验。

《SQL Server2008应用开发案例解析》可供数据库DBA、网管、技术支持、程序员、测试员阅读,也可作为高等院校相关专业师生的参考用书。

深入剖析现代数据管理与编程范式 图书名称:《数据库系统设计与性能优化实战》 图书简介 在当今信息爆炸的时代,数据已成为驱动业务增长的核心资产。企业对高效、可靠、安全的数据管理系统的需求达到了前所未有的高度。本书《数据库系统设计与性能优化实战》旨在为读者提供一套系统、深入、且高度贴近实际工程应用的数据库技术栈知识体系,重点聚焦于当前主流关系型数据库的设计哲学、高级功能应用、性能调优策略以及新兴的NoSQL数据存储方案的融合实践。 第一部分:关系型数据库深度解析与设计理论 本部分将从根本上重塑读者对关系型数据模型的理解。我们不仅涵盖了经典的范式理论(1NF到BCNF及其在复杂业务场景下的取舍),更将大量篇幅投入到数据仓库建模(Kimball与Inmon方法论对比分析)以及面向对象与关系型数据映射(ORM的底层机制)的探讨中。 高级数据类型与结构化查询: 详细解析如JSON、XML在主流RDBMS中的原生支持与查询优化技巧,超越传统的纯文本存储方式。我们将演示如何利用空间数据类型(如GIS扩展)构建地理信息系统原型。 事务管理与并发控制的精髓: 深入剖析ACID特性的工程实现,重点讲解多版本并发控制(MVCC)的内部工作原理,以及如何根据业务需求选择合适的隔离级别(Read Committed, Repeatable Read, Serializable),并分析在不同隔离级别下可能引发的锁竞争问题及规避方案。 存储引擎的秘密: 剖析主流数据库(如PostgreSQL的Heap/Index结构、MySQL的InnoDB架构)的物理存储结构,包括页(Page)的组织、行格式(Row Format)对写入和读取性能的影响,以及如何通过调整存储参数来适应高I/O或高CPU负载的场景。 第二部分:高性能查询与系统调优的艺术 性能是衡量数据库系统优劣的生命线。本部分完全聚焦于如何将理论知识转化为生产环境中的极致性能。 执行计划的彻底解读: 摒弃对“执行计划”的表面理解,本书将系统性地讲解优化器(Optimizer)的决策过程,包括代价模型、统计信息的收集与维护策略。读者将学会如何通过查询提示(Hints)和重构SQL语句,引导优化器走向最优执行路径。 索引策略的精细化管理: 深入探讨非聚集索引、覆盖索引、位图索引(Bitmap Index)的应用场景。重点分析索引维护成本与查询效率提升之间的权衡,并介绍如何利用索引顺序和索引碎片整理来优化范围查询和排序操作。 系统级参数调优(DBA视角): 针对内存分配(如缓存池大小、工作内存)、I/O调度器配置、连接池管理等关键系统参数,提供基于负载特征的调优建议清单。涉及缓冲池命中率分析和日志写入策略(WAL/Redo Log)对系统吞吐量的影响。 慢查询的狩猎与根除: 建立一套系统的慢查询日志分析框架,不仅仅是找出慢查询,而是深入剖析其背后的资源瓶颈(CPU、I/O等待、锁等待),并提供从代码、SQL、到DB配置的三层解决方案。 第三部分:现代化数据架构与跨域集成 现代应用往往需要多种数据存储技术的协同工作。本部分将视角扩展到关系型数据库之外,探讨如何构建混合持久化架构。 NoSQL数据模型的实践应用: 对比分析文档数据库(如MongoDB的聚合管道)、键值存储(Redis的应用场景,如会话管理、缓存层设计)和图数据库(Neo4j在社交网络和推荐系统中的建模)。重点在于理解何时应该“反范式化”数据以换取读取速度。 数据同步与分布式事务: 介绍CDC(Change Data Capture)技术在数据湖构建和主从复制中的应用。探讨分布式事务的挑战(如两阶段提交2PC的局限性),并引入Saga模式等微服务环境下的数据一致性解决方案。 云原生数据库的部署与运维: 探讨在AWS RDS, Azure SQL, Google Cloud SQL等托管服务上的特定优化点,包括自动伸缩、备份恢复策略以及成本控制的最佳实践。 面向读者 本书适合具有一定SQL基础的初中级数据库开发工程师、希望系统化提升数据库管理能力的系统运维工程师(DBA),以及需要设计高并发、高可靠数据存储方案的软件架构师。通过本书的学习,读者将能从“会写SQL”迈向“精通数据库系统设计与优化”。 核心价值 本书的价值在于其“实战性”和“深度”。它避免了对特定旧版本产品的冗余介绍,而是聚焦于跨越不同数据库平台的核心原理和高级优化技巧,确保读者掌握的知识能够适应未来十年内数据库技术的发展趋势。

作者简介

目录信息

读后感

评分

浙图借来的,这本书比较实用,各种数据库案例都有,也易理解 不似其他的一些理论介绍的书,看过后基本没有作用

评分

浙图借来的,这本书比较实用,各种数据库案例都有,也易理解 不似其他的一些理论介绍的书,看过后基本没有作用

评分

浙图借来的,这本书比较实用,各种数据库案例都有,也易理解 不似其他的一些理论介绍的书,看过后基本没有作用

评分

浙图借来的,这本书比较实用,各种数据库案例都有,也易理解 不似其他的一些理论介绍的书,看过后基本没有作用

评分

浙图借来的,这本书比较实用,各种数据库案例都有,也易理解 不似其他的一些理论介绍的书,看过后基本没有作用

用户评价

评分

在我看来,一本好的技术书籍,应该能够触及技术的本质,并能引发读者的思考。《SQL Server 2008应用开发案例解析》这本书,正是这样一本难得的佳作。它并没有简单地罗列SQL Server 2008的各种命令,而是通过对真实案例的深入剖析,揭示了SQL Server 2008的内部机制和工作原理。我特别欣赏书中关于并发控制和事务隔离级别的讲解。作者通过一个模拟的在线交易场景,详细阐述了不同隔离级别对数据一致性和并发性能的影响,并给出了如何在实际应用中选择合适隔离级别的建议。这让我对SQL Server 2008的并发处理能力有了更深刻的理解。此外,书中关于SQL Server 2008的查询优化器和执行计划分析的章节,也让我大开眼界。我能够从中学到如何通过分析执行计划来找出查询瓶颈,如何通过调整SQL语句或数据库设计来提升查询性能。这本书的价值在于,它不仅仅是教会读者“怎么做”,更重要的是引导读者去理解“为什么这样做”,从而真正地掌握SQL Server 2008的应用开发技术。

评分

作为一名自由职业者,我需要不断学习新的技术来适应市场需求。《SQL Server 2008应用开发案例解析》这本书,为我提供了一个非常好的学习平台。它以案例为驱动,让我能够在实践中学习SQL Server 2008的应用开发。我特别欣赏书中关于Web应用与SQL Server 2008集成开发的章节。作者通过一个完整的Web应用程序开发案例,演示了如何使用ADO.NET、ORM框架等技术来访问和操作SQL Server 2008数据库,如何实现数据的增删改查,以及如何处理Web应用中的数据安全问题。这对于我从事Web开发工作非常有帮助。我还在书中看到了关于SQL Server 2008的全文检索、地理空间数据处理等特色功能的案例。这些功能可以帮助我开发出更具创新性和竞争力的应用,从而吸引更多的客户。这本书的案例都非常详细,提供了完整的代码示例和详细的解析,让我在模仿和实践中能够快速掌握技术。通过学习这本书,我不仅提升了我在SQL Server 2008方面的技术能力,也为我拓展了新的业务领域。

评分

我是一名IT项目的技术主管,我的团队负责维护一个基于SQL Server 2008构建的企业级应用系统。随着业务的快速发展,系统中的一些性能问题逐渐暴露出来,给我带来了巨大的压力。在选择技术书籍时,我更倾向于那些能够提供系统性解决方案,并且能够帮助团队成员快速提升技能的书籍。《SQL Server 2008应用开发案例解析》这本书无疑满足了我的需求。它不仅仅是讲解单个的技术点,而是将SQL Server 2008的各项功能融会贯通,形成一套完整的应用开发体系。书中关于高可用性和灾难恢复的章节,对我来说尤其重要。作者详细阐述了SQL Server 2008中的镜像、故障转移集群等高可用性解决方案,并结合实际场景分析了它们的优缺点和适用范围。这帮助我更好地规划和实施系统的容错机制,保障业务的连续性。此外,书中关于大规模数据处理和报表优化的案例,也为我们团队提供了宝贵的参考。我们能够从中学到如何设计高效的数据库结构,如何优化复杂的查询语句,以及如何利用SQL Server 2008提供的报表服务来生成高性能的报表。这本书的案例设计非常贴合企业级应用的实际需求,让我能够直接将书中知识应用到实际工作中,从而有效地解决系统性能瓶颈,提升团队整体的技术水平。

评分

在我看来,一本优秀的技术书籍,不仅要讲解“怎么做”,更要解释“为什么这样做”。《SQL Server 2008应用开发案例解析》恰恰做到了这一点。这本书并没有简单地列出SQL Server 2008的各种命令和函数,而是通过深入的案例分析,揭示了SQL Server 2008的设计理念和最佳实践。例如,在讲解视图和表值函数时,作者并没有仅仅介绍它们的语法,而是深入分析了它们在提高代码复用性、简化复杂查询、以及实现逻辑隔离方面的作用,并给出了不同场景下的应用建议。我尤其欣赏书中关于数据库安全性设计的讨论。作者通过案例演示了如何进行用户和角色的权限管理,如何使用加密技术保护敏感数据,以及如何防止常见的SQL注入攻击。这些内容对于任何从事数据库开发的开发者来说都至关重要,它们能够帮助我们构建更安全、更可靠的应用程序。书中的语言风格也很流畅,虽然技术性很强,但读起来并不生涩。作者善于用比喻和类比来解释抽象的概念,使得即便是初学者也能轻松理解。这本书让我不仅学会了如何在SQL Server 2008中实现某些功能,更让我理解了为什么这样做能够带来更好的性能、更高的安全性、以及更佳的可维护性。

评分

我是一位刚刚毕业的大学生,正在寻找能够帮助我快速进入数据库开发行业的入门书籍。《SQL Server 2008应用开发案例解析》这本书,以其贴近实战的案例,成为了我学习SQL Server 2008的最佳选择。书中从最基础的数据库概念讲起,逐步深入到SQL Server 2008的各种功能和应用。我最喜欢的是关于数据模型设计的章节。作者通过分析不同业务场景下的数据需求,演示了如何进行概念模型、逻辑模型和物理模型的构建,以及如何在SQL Server 2008中实现这些模型。这让我明白,一个良好的数据模型是成功开发的基础。书中还涉及了SQL Server 2008的各种数据类型、约束、视图、索引等基础知识,并通过具体的案例来讲解它们的作用和用法。这些内容对于我这样零基础的学习者来说,非常易于理解和消化。我尤其感谢书中关于SQL语句优化和性能调优的部分。虽然我还在学习初级阶段,但提前了解这些内容,能够帮助我养成良好的编码习惯,从一开始就写出高效的SQL语句。这本书就像是我在数据库开发领域的引路人,它不仅教会我技术,更引导我思考如何更好地解决问题。

评分

作为一个初学者,我一直对数据库开发充满好奇,但又觉得SQL Server的技术栈过于庞杂,学习起来无从下手。在朋友的推荐下,我选择了《SQL Server 2008应用开发案例解析》。坦白说,一开始我有些担心这本书的难度,毕竟“案例解析”听起来就比较深入。然而,阅读过程中我发现,作者在内容组织上非常巧妙。他并没有一开始就抛出复杂的概念,而是从最基础的数据库设计原则讲起,然后逐步引入SQL Server 2008的特性,并通过一个个贴近实际开发需求的案例来讲解。例如,在讲述存储过程的编写时,书中详细分析了如何通过存储过程封装业务逻辑,如何提高应用程序的可维护性和安全性,以及如何通过参数化查询来防止SQL注入。我印象最深刻的是关于事务管理的那部分,书中通过一个模拟的银行转账场景,清晰地阐述了ACID特性在数据库中的重要性,并演示了如何正确地处理并发事务,避免数据不一致。对于我这样的新手来说,理解这些概念是至关重要的,而书中生动的案例讲解,让我不再感到枯燥和抽象。此外,这本书还涉及了SQL Server的备份与恢复、日志管理等运维层面的知识,这对于全面掌握数据库开发非常有帮助。虽然我还在努力消化书中的内容,但我已经能够感受到这本书为我打下了坚实的基础,让我对未来的数据库开发之路充满了信心。

评分

这本书的封面设计朴实无华,但当我翻开第一页,一种严谨而扎实的学术氛围便扑面而来。我是一名有着几年SQL Server使用经验的开发者,一直在寻找能够深化理解、拓展视野的进阶读物。市面上充斥着大量“快速入门”或“XX天精通”的书籍,但真正能触及核心、剖析原理的却寥寥无几。这本书给我最大的惊喜,在于它并非简单地罗列语法和功能,而是深入到SQL Server 2008的实际应用场景,通过一个个精心设计的案例,将抽象的概念具象化,让读者能够“看到”SQL Server是如何工作的。我尤其喜欢其中关于索引优化的章节,作者并没有止步于讲解B-tree结构,而是结合实际的查询场景,演示了如何分析执行计划,如何根据数据分布和查询模式选择最合适的索引类型,甚至是如何处理并发访问带来的锁争用问题。这种“知其然,更知其所以然”的学习方式,对于我这种追求技术深度的人来说,简直是雪中送炭。我曾多次在工作中遇到性能瓶颈,虽然尝试过一些优化手段,但往往是“头痛医头,脚痛医脚”,难以找到根本原因。而这本书提供的分析思路和实战技巧,无疑为我打开了新的大门。它不仅仅是技术手册,更像是一位经验丰富的导师,循循善诱地引导我探索SQL Server的奥秘,我相信,通过对书中案例的深入学习和实践,我的SQL Server应用开发能力将得到质的飞跃。

评分

我是一名资深的数据分析师,在日常工作中频繁接触SQL Server,但更多的是侧重于数据提取和报表生成,对于后台的开发和优化了解不多。偶然的机会,我看到了《SQL Server 2008应用开发案例解析》这本书,抱着学习的态度翻阅了一下。这本书给我带来的启发远超我的预期。它以实战案例为导向,将SQL Server 2008的各项功能有机地串联起来,形成了一个个完整的故事。我特别欣赏书中关于数据仓库构建和ETL过程设计的章节。作者深入剖析了如何设计维度模型和事实模型,如何利用SQL Server Integration Services (SSIS) 进行数据的抽取、转换和加载,以及如何保证数据加载的效率和准确性。这对于我理解整个数据流转过程,优化数据分析的基石起到了至关重要的作用。我还注意到书中对数据安全和权限管理的讨论,虽然我不是DBA,但了解这些能够帮助我更好地理解数据访问的限制,并在我的分析工作中规避潜在的安全风险。这本书的语言风格也很独特,既有技术书籍的严谨,又不失条理清晰的叙述,使得复杂的技术问题变得容易理解。通过这本书,我不仅巩固了SQL Server的基础知识,更拓展了我在数据处理和应用开发方面的视野,这对于我提升数据分析的深度和广度都有着不可估量的价值。

评分

我是一名软件架构师,在设计和评估技术方案时,我非常关注技术在实际应用中的落地性和可扩展性。《SQL Server 2008应用开发案例解析》这本书,恰恰为我提供了宝贵的参考。书中提供的各种案例,都来自于真实的开发场景,涵盖了从小型项目到大型企业级应用的各个层面。这使得我可以从书中汲取灵感,为我正在设计的系统选择最合适的技术方案。我特别关注书中关于数据库分库分表、读写分离等高并发处理策略的探讨。作者通过案例分析,详细阐述了这些策略的设计思路、实现方法以及在性能和可维护性方面的权衡。这对于我设计一个能够应对海量数据和高并发访问的系统至关重要。此外,书中关于SQL Server 2008的延期加载、列存储索引等高级特性的讲解,也为我提供了新的技术视野。了解这些特性,可以帮助我在未来的项目中,做出更具前瞻性的技术决策,从而构建出更具竞争力的系统。这本书的案例分析非常深入,不仅仅停留在表面的操作,而是深入到SQL Server 2008的内部机制,让我能够理解不同技术选择背后的原理和影响。

评分

作为一名曾经的Oracle开发者,转向SQL Server 2008的开发是一个全新的挑战。起初,我以为迁移过程会相对顺利,毕竟SQL的语法大同小异。然而,实际操作中,我很快发现SQL Server 2008有着自己独特的架构和优化策略,而我在Oracle上的经验并不完全适用。正当我一筹莫展之际,我发现了《SQL Server 2008应用开发案例解析》这本书。这本书对我来说,就像是一本“驾照考试宝典”,它非常系统地讲解了SQL Server 2008的各项特性,并且通过大量实际案例,让我能够快速地掌握这些特性在实际开发中的应用。我特别喜欢书中关于性能调优的部分,作者详细地讲解了如何使用SQL Server Profiler来跟踪和分析查询性能,如何识别慢查询,以及如何通过修改SQL语句、创建合适的索引、甚至调整服务器配置来提升查询效率。这本书的内容非常务实,它不仅仅是理论讲解,更重要的是指导读者如何去解决实际开发中遇到的问题。例如,书中关于并发控制和死锁处理的案例,就让我对SQL Server的内部机制有了更深刻的认识,也为我处理类似问题提供了有效的解决方案。这本书的结构清晰,逻辑性强,每章内容都紧密围绕着案例展开,使得学习过程既有条理又不枯燥。我相信,这本书将是我在SQL Server 2008开发领域的重要助手。

评分

IT 工作

评分

IT 工作

评分

IT 工作

评分

IT 工作

评分

IT 工作

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 onlinetoolsland.com All Rights Reserved. 本本书屋 版权所有